08.08.2016Bulgaria: Charlie Hebdo attacker's relative arrested en route to Syria *** ARCHIVE

IHA News Agency


Mourad Hamyd, brother-in-law of Cherif Kouachi, who was behind the January 2015 satirical magazine Charlie Hebdo attack, has been arrested in Bulgaria after trying to get to Syria.
In the aftermath of the terror attack, Hamyd was wrongly identified on social media as being one of the three Charlie Hebdo killers. He was held and questioned for 48 hours before being released without charge.
The 20-year-old student was first detained in Turkey last month on suspicion of seeking to enter Syria, then expelled to neighbouring Bulgaria.
